Flutter 1.7 добавляет поддержку AndroidX, игрового контроллера и многое другое


Трипти Рай

Flutter 1.7 добавляет поддержку AndroidX, игрового контроллера и многое другое

Платформа пользовательского интерфейса Google Flutter достигла нового рубежа. Каркас недавно выпустил свою версию 1.7 с большим количеством новых компонентов, улучшений и исправлений ошибок, о которых сообщают пользователи.

Давайте поговорим об обновлении подробно здесь.

Что нового в версии Flutter 1.7?

1. AndroidX Поддержка новых приложений

Самое первое, что появилось в Flutter 1.7 – это поддержка AndroidX. Для тех, кто не знаком с этим термином, AndroidX – это библиотека поддержки с открытым исходным кодом от команды Jetpack. Эта библиотека позволяет разработчикам обновлять приложение Android без ущерба для функции обратной совместимости.

Эта поддержка AndroidX снизит усилия, необходимые для интеграции с другими элементами экосистемы Android. И, в конце концов, будет действовать как существенный указатель на почему разработчики Android должны сосредоточиться на Flutter,

2. Пакеты приложений для Android и 64-битная поддержка

Как общий По словам разработчиков Google, все приложения Android, предназначенные для Android Pie, должны будут предоставить 64-разрядную версию вместе с 32-разрядной версией приложения во время представления Play Store с 1 августа 2019 года.

Учитывая это, Flutter 1.7 также предлагает поддержку для создания пакетов приложений для Android, которые удовлетворяют этому условию 32-битной и 64-битной из одной отправки.

3. RangeSlider Widget

Версия Flutter 1.7 также представляет RangeSlider функция управления, которая позволит разработчикам выбирать несколько значений на одном слайде и, таким образом, обеспечить беспроблемный интерфейс для платформ Android и iOS.

4. Особенности OpenType Rich Typography

Новая версия Flutter OS также получила значительное обновление в виде поддержки типографики. Версия Flutter 1.7 позволит экспертам по мобильности обогатить пользовательский интерфейс различными типографскими функциями, такими как наклонные нули, табличные и старые номера, стилистические наборы и многое другое. Это сделает Разработка приложений Flutter получить больше импульса на рынке.

5. Улучшенное редактирование текста на iOS

Flutter 1.7 также внес ряд значительных изменений в процесс выбора и редактирования текста на платформе iOS. Теперь компании, разрабатывающие мобильные приложения, могут вносить изменения в форматирование и стилизацию текста независимо от того, выбирают ли они язык разработки «Купертино» или «Материал», что выходит за рамки того, что мы рассмотрели. Флаттер 1,5 основных моментов,

Кроме того, в пользовательский интерфейс Google также добавлена ​​поддержка локализации на неанглийские языки. Это, с одной стороны, обеспечит беспроблемную работу пользователям, не являющимся англичанами. В то время как с другой стороны, бизнес и разработчики будут более заинтересованы в обучении как локализовать приложение,

6. Решено 1250 проблем с сортировкой

Flutter 1.7 также предлагает эффективный ответ на проблемы, о которых сообщают клиенты. Явным свидетельством того, что структура уже решено почти 1250 вопросов в срок 2 месяца.

7. Поддержка игрового контроллера

Платформа Flutter в своей новейшей версии также предлагает некоторые дополнительные USB HID-коды, которые в настоящее время недоступны в исходном коде Chromium, и нацелены на Android на кнопках геймпада. Или, точнее сказать, Flutter также предлагает функцию поддержки Game Controller.

Помимо вышеупомянутых особенностей, есть и другие изменения, которые происходят в области разработки Flutter. Вот некоторые из них:

1. Виджет недели видео

Сообщество разработчиков Flutter также планирует внедрить ‘Виджет НеделиВидео в документации, чтобы упростить понимание концепций.

2. Сосредоточьтесь на том, чтобы заставить Flutter соответствовать MacOS и Windows

Также предпринимаются различные усилия по созданию инфраструктуры Flutter, подходящей для macOS и Windows, например, поддержка щелчка правой кнопкой мыши, MSBuild и новой системы сборки Xcode.

Хотя эти функции делают Flutter лучше всего подходит для разработки кроссплатформенных приложенийСуществуют различные недостающие элементы, которые могут оказать значительное влияние.

Хотите знать, что это за элементы? Давайте рассмотрим в следующем разделе этой части.

Что все еще отсутствует в среде флаттера?

1. Эффективная система обработки ошибок

С постоянными улучшениями в среде Flutter, существующий процесс ошибок часто не справляется с возникающими проблемами сортировки. Это приводит к необходимости иметь надлежащую систему управления ошибками и ошибками в мире разработки Flutter.

2. Поддержка немобильных платформ

В настоящее время платформа пользовательского интерфейса Flutter ориентирована только на Android, iOS, macOS и другие подобные платформы. Он не поддерживает немобильные платформы.

Приняв это во внимание, давайте подведем итоги, чтобы дать вам представление о том, как установить последнюю версию Flutter на ваше устройство.

Как обновить версию устройства до версии Flutter 1.7?

Если вы новичок в разработке кроссплатформенных приложений Flutter, обратитесь к этому инструкция по установке, Но, в другом случае, вы можете обновить его до последней версии, запустив Обновление флаттера из командной строки.

Статьи по Теме:

Продолжайте изучать ландшафт дизайна продукта с помощью этих полезных ресурсов:


0 Comments

Ваш e-mail не будет опубликован. Обязательные поля помечены *